How these universities are ranked

12 of these universities hold a QS World position, from #29 (University of Toronto) to #378 (University of Saskatchewan); they are listed first, in that order. The rest are ordered by research impact. University of Toronto has the largest research record in this group, with 59,684,471 citations and an h-index of 1,794.

Public, private and where they are

The split is 44 public to 0 private institutions. By location, Ontario (2), Quebec (1) and British Columbia (1) account for the most of those we can place. The oldest is McGill University, founded in 1821. University of Toronto is the largest, with 97,000 students.

What the courses look like

By level: 84 bachelor's, 16 master's, 12 diploma and 2 phd / doctorate. Within the subject, the largest areas are Agriculture & Environment (116), Environmental Management (5), Sustainable Development (3) and Animal Science (2). The usual length is 4 years and 2 years. 95% are full-time. Start dates lean to Fall (95% of courses with a stated intake) and Spring (90% of courses with a stated intake). College of the Rockies offers the widest choice, with 8 of these courses.

What it costs

We hold indicative fees for 4 of these universities. McGill University is the least expensive at USD 37,000 a year and University of Toronto the most at USD 45,000; the middle of the range is about USD 42,000. Check each university's own fee page before you budget — figures change every year.
